The Photovoltaic (PV) Inverter market is expected to grow to USD 9.97 Billion in 2026, at a CAGR of 3.7%. The global market share of PV inverters will be driven by favorable government initiatives to promote renewable energy and large - scale investments in sustainable grid integration.
Monetary financing and various government schemes, including net metering, feed tariffs to support the creation of innovative projects and the development of advanced technologies, will further increase growth in the industry.
The decreasing cost of solar components and increased operational efficiency have increased solar systems, which in turn will drive the growth of the global photovoltaic inverter market.
The improvement of primitive technologies in conjunction with volume production practices has led to a significant reduction in the overall price of components. In addition, the industry's landscape will be further enhanced by strict government standards to curb GHG emissions favored by rising electricity demand.

- On the basis of power class, the three-phase units are expected to have the largest market share during the forecast period. Due to their efficient operation in large-capacity industrial installations and transmission networks, three-phase units have a significant share of revenue. In addition, the increasing demand for reliability of power across industries, including mining and oil and gas, will further increase the demand for products.

- Asia Pacific led the market in 2018 with more than 52% of the market share. This can be directly attributed to the commissioning of several solar farms in the region, particularly in China and India, on a network scale. In driving solar power installations in the region, government subsidies and purchase incentives played the main role.
